Animal Planet’s “Yellowstone Wardens” returns this Sunday with “Tracking Trouble,” an episode that highlights the diverse challenges faced by Montana’s conservation officers. From mediating wildlife disputes to investigating suspicious shootings, the wardens have their work cut out for them.

This week, the team finds themselves in the middle of a conflict over a dead elk, claimed by both a human and a grizzly bear. Whose elk is it anyway? Meanwhile, a more serious investigation plays out as the wardens examine the shooting of a female elk, raising suspicions of illegal poaching.
